About the Opportunity
The primary responsibility of a Behavior Specialist is to implement consistent evidence-based mental health services and Applied Behavioral Analysis programs to clients with Autism Spectrum Disorder and other co-morbid developmental disabilities in response to the recommendations of the Senior Clinical Leader/Clinical Leader and Clinical Director in a telehealth/virtual settings.
Duties & Responsibilities
- Conducts 100% of scheduled sessions, unless time-off has been granted or the parents of the client have communicated to the clinical team that they would not like for the hours to be provided.
- Responsible for conducting subbing sessions for other clients to sustain the productivity margin if a session is cancelled by the family. Subbing sessions will fall within the employee’s availability.
- Responsible for coordinating and conducting make-up sessions when canceling their own sessions.
- Additional hours or sessions may be assigned by the Clinical Leader and/or Regional Director.
- Implements individualized treatment goals and Behavioral Support Plans in response to the direction provided by the Clinical Director and Senior Clinical Leader/Clinical Leader and/or other clinical staff in order to improve the behavior and skill acquisition of clients diagnosed with Autism Spectrum Disorder.
- Renders completed sessions daily and writes thorough notes per CSD’s cancellation policy when changes occur.
- Communicates schedule changes and cancellations to clinical team immediately.
- Participates in regular meetings and promptly communicates with Clinical Leaders via email and phone, regarding Treatment Plans and Behavioral Support Plans, family concerns and questions.
- Fulfills the timely completion of necessary clinical documentation and communication of:
- Daily Treatment Session Notes
- Daily Treatment Target Data
- Daily (If applicable) Behavior Data
- Monthly Session Plans
- Ensures parent participation during sessions as deemed necessary by the Senior Clinical Leader/Clinical Leader and per the Treatment Plan. Under the supervision of the Senior Clinical Leader/Clinical Leader provides parents with tools and materials to ensure the generalization of skills and the modification of challenging behavior.
- Keeps updated with other site-related documents and current clinical reports for each child served.
- Remains current regarding new research, current trends and developments in special education and related fields.
- Attends staff meetings, in-services, trainings, and other meetings as requested.
